House cleaners charged in the theft of wedding rings in Stafford

by | Nov 23, 2020 | Police and Fire

Two Fredericksburg area house cleaners have been charged with steaing two wedding rings in Stafford.  The Stafford Sheriff’s Office responded to a report of a theft on Sandy Ridge Road. The victim reported she hired a cleaning company to clean her residence on November 12. She later realized a tote bag had been stolen. The bag contained two sets of wedding rings and clothes.
Detective A.S. Smith was assigned the case and obtained a search warrant for the cleaning company based in Spotsylvania. The detective was able to identify the women who cleaned the victim’s residence. They were identified as 32-year old Enma Guevara Luna of Fredericksburg and 45-year old Ana Gomez Villalobos of Fredericksburg. A search warrant was executed at Gomez Villalobos’ home. Detectives located one set of the stolen wedding rings and a piece of the stolen clothing. It was learned Guevara Luna was in possession of the second set of stolen wedding rings. When detectives confronted her about the rings, she surrendered them to detectives.
Both suspects were charged with grand larceny. Gomez Villalobos was held on a $2,000 secured bond at the Rappahannock Regional Jail. Guevara Luna was released on a $3,500 unsecured bond.
